Bill Text: IL SB0807 | 2013-2014 | 98th General Assembly | Introduced
Bill Title: Amends the Early Intervention Services System Act. Makes a technical change in a Section concerning the Early Intervention Services Revolving Fund.
Sponsorship: Partisan Bill (Democrat 1)
Status: (Failed) 2015-01-13 - Session Sine Die [SB0807 Detail]

| 7 | Sec. 20. Early Intervention Services Revolving Fund. There | |||||||||||||||||||
| 8 | is created a
revolving fund to be known as the
the Early | |||||||||||||||||||
| 9 | Intervention Services Revolving Fund,
to be held by the lead | |||||||||||||||||||
| 10 | agency. | |||||||||||||||||||
| 11 | The Early Intervention Services Revolving Fund shall be | |||||||||||||||||||
| 12 | used to the extent
determined necessary by the lead agency to | |||||||||||||||||||
| 13 | pay for early intervention services.
| |||||||||||||||||||
| 14 | Local Accounts for such purposes may be established by the | |||||||||||||||||||
| 15 | lead agency.
| |||||||||||||||||||
| 16 | Expenditures from the Early Intervention Services | |||||||||||||||||||
| 17 | Revolving Fund shall be
made in accordance with applicable | |||||||||||||||||||
| 18 | program provisions and shall be limited to
those purposes and | |||||||||||||||||||
| 19 | amounts specified under applicable program guidelines.
Funding | |||||||||||||||||||
| 20 | of the Fund shall be from family fees, insurance company | |||||||||||||||||||
| 21 | payments,
federal financial participation received as | |||||||||||||||||||
| 22 | reimbursement for expenditures from
the Fund, and | |||||||||||||||||||
| 23 | appropriations made to the State agencies involved in the
| |||||||||||||||||||
| |||||||
| |||||||
| 1 | payment for early intervention services under this Act.
| ||||||
| 2 | Disbursements from the Early Intervention Services | ||||||
| 3 | Revolving Fund shall be
made as determined by the lead agency | ||||||
| 4 | or its designee. Funds in the Early
Intervention Services | ||||||
| 5 | Revolving Fund or the local accounts created under this
Section | ||||||
| 6 | that are not immediately required for expenditure may be | ||||||
| 7 | invested in
certificates of deposit or other interest bearing | ||||||
| 8 | accounts.
Any interest earned shall be deposited in the Early
| ||||||
| 9 | Intervention Services Revolving Fund.
| ||||||
| 10 | (Source: P.A. 89-106, eff. 7-7-95; 89-499, eff. 6-28-96.)
